Best time to go to Chatuchak

The best time to visit Chatuchak is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. April is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January81.1°F (27.3°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
February83.3°F (28.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
March85.6°F (29.8°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ighAverage
April87.4°F (30.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
May87.3°F (30.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ly Low
June85.5°F (29.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
July83.8°F (28.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ighAverage
August83.7°F (28.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
September82.8°F (28.2°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
October82.2°F (27.9°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
November82.0°F (27.8°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ly LowAverage
December80.6°F (27.0°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High

The nearest major airports for your trip to Chatuchak

Travelling to Chatuchak, Bangkok is convenient with two major airports nearby. Bangkok (BKK-Suvarnabhumi International) is situated 25.7km from Chatuchak, with excellent hotels such as Grande Centre Point Sukhumvit 55, 19.3km away, offering various airport shuttle services. Divalux Resort & Spa and The Park Nine Hotel Suvarnabhumi, both 4.8km from the airport, provide nearby access. Alternatively, Bangkok (DMK-Don Mueang International) is only 9.7km from Chatuchak. Notable hotels include Centara Grand at Central Plaza Ladprao Bangkok, 12.9km away, and Amari Don Muang Airport Bangkok, just 161m from the airport, ensuring easy access for travellers.

How can I get around Chatuchak and the greater Bangkok area?
If you want to see more of the city, Wat Samian Nari Tram Stop is the closest metro stop. Others nearby include Ratchayothin Station and Sena Nikhom Station. To see the sights outside of town, hop on a train. Bangkok Bang Khen Station is the closest train station, but Bangkok Phahonyotin Station and Bangkok Bang Sue Junction Station are also nearby.
